ALEXANDRIA, Va., June 5 -- United States Patent no. 12,276,788, issued on April 15, was assigned to Envisics Ltd (Milton Keynes, Great Britain).

"Display system and light control film therefor" was invented by Timothy Smeeton (Milton Keynes, Great Britain), Yiren Xia (Milton Keynes, Great Britain) and Celedonia Krawczyk (Milton Keynes, Great Britain).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A head-up display for a vehicle comprises an optical component having a reflective surface arranged, during head-up display operation, in a configuration that is conducive to sunlight glare.
